Post-Injection Care
- Apply Ice: If desired, apply ice to the injection site to reduce swelling and discomfort.
- Monitor for Adverse Reactions: Keep an eye out for any signs of allergic reactions, infection, or unusual pain.
- Follow Up: Schedule a follow-up appointment with your doctor to discuss the effectiveness of the injection and possible further treatment options.
